QT Imaging Holdings, Inc. is a medical device company specializing in innovative body imaging systems using low-energy sound waves. Founded in 2012 and headquartered in Novato, California, the company has developed the Breast Acoustic CT scanner, a Class II FDA-cleared device that produces high-resolution volumetric breast images without ionizing radiation or breast compression. The technology aims to improve breast cancer screening and diagnosis by providing automated 3D imaging with quantitative tissue analysis, particularly addressing challenges in dense breast tissue. QT Imaging is also building a cloud-based SaaS platform to deliver AI-driven diagnostic tools, evolving from a hardware manufacturer to a precision imaging platform. The company targets intermediate and high-risk women for breast cancer screening and aims to improve patient experience, reduce costs, and expand access in low-resource and point-of-care settings.

- QT Imaging Holdings, Inc. is a medical device company focused on research, development, and commercialization of innovative body imaging systems using low energy sound, founded in 2012 and headquartered in Novato, California.
- The company developed a novel body imaging technology producing high-resolution volumetric images of breast tissue using low-energy transmitted sound, supported by nearly $18.1 million in NIH funding.
- Their Breast Acoustic CT scanner is a Class II FDA-cleared device under 510(k) with multiple clearances including enhancements for improved imaging coverage of posterior breast tissue.
- The technology provides automated 3D breast imaging without ionizing radiation or breast compression, aiming to improve patient experience and reduce costs compared to current standards like mammography.
- QT Imaging is developing a cloud-based SaaS platform to deliver AI and machine learning algorithms for quantitative imaging biomarkers and diagnostic decision support, integrating hardware, software, and cloud AI modules.
- The company targets intermediate-risk and high-risk younger women for breast cancer screening, addressing limitations of current imaging modalities especially in dense breast tissue.
- The technology is designed for operator-independent imaging workflow to improve reproducibility and is deployable in low-resource environments and point-of-care settings.
- QT Imaging's scanner has a simple design with fewer components, reducing cost of goods sold and total cost of ownership, enabling affordability for mass deployment.
- The company has a history of net losses and negative cash flow, with an accumulated deficit of approximately $67.5 million as of June 30, 2026, and net loss of $11.07 million for the quarter ending June 30, 2026.
- As of June 30, 2026, QT Imaging had $10.9 million in cash and equivalents, current assets of $29.4 million, current liabilities of $9.5 million, a current ratio of 3.1, and a cash ratio of 1.15, indicating liquidity.
